Roman Necropolis and Aqueduct Found in Belgrade, Serbia
Archaeologists have unearthed several Roman tombs and the remains of an aqueduct in the center of Belgrade, the Serbian capital.
The finds date to the period when the city was a settlement, known as Singidunum, within the Roman Empire.
"So far, we have discovered 14 Roman tombs from the third and fourth centuries," Milorad Ignjatović, an archaeologist at the Belgrade City Museum, told the Serbian website Sve o arheologiji ("All about archaeology").
Tumblr media
The site has different styles of Roman tombs. "Two of the tombs have rectangular bases with arched vaults walled with bricks, while two others are made from bricks stacked in the form of a coffin," he said in comments translated from Serbian. "We have also discovered four stone sarcophagi, which were considered the most luxurious way to be buried in Roman times."
The excavations in the center of Belgrade have been going on since March, ahead of the construction of an underground parking garage.
The finds weren't a complete surprise; Roman tombs were unearthed nearby 40 years ago.
The latest excavations first turned up ruins of the bombings by Allied forces at the end of World War II, when the Nazi Germans had invaded and occupied what was then Yugoslavia, as well as the remains of an Ottoman Turkish settlement at the site from the 17th and 18th centuries.
But the Roman-era tombs started appearing in the excavations just a few weeks ago. "All our expectations came true," Ignjatović said.
Tumblr media Tumblr media
Roman Singidunum
According to the city government of Belgrade, Singidunum was established at the site of an earlier Celtic town in the first century after the Roman defeat of hostile tribes in the area.
It then became one of the main settlements of the Roman province of Moesia, a frontier region south of the Danube River. Soldiers from at least two Roman legions were garrisoned there to protect it and the nearby lands from "barbarian" invasions by Dacians, Dardanians, Scordisci and other hostile tribes.
The emperor Hadrian, who ruled from A.D. 117 to 138, granted Singidunum city status and made its inhabitants Roman citizens, and the emperor Jovian, who ruled from 363 to 364, was born there in 331.
Singidunum then became a center for Roman Christianity in the region, and for a time it was part of the Eastern Roman Empire (also known as the Byzantine Empire). But it fell in 441 to an invasion of the Huns, who burned it to the ground and enslaved its inhabitants.
While archaeologists at the site suspected they would find tombs, they were not expecting the remains of a Roman aqueduct.

At least eight children and a security guard were killed Wednesday morning in a shooting at an elementary school in Vračar, a Belgrade suburb, the Serbian interior ministry said in a statement.
Six children and one teacher were also injured in the attack, the statement said, adding that police had arrested a suspect, born in 2009, in the schoolyard.
Mass shootings are rare in Europe — unlike in the U.S., where gun violence is a politically divisive issue lawmakers have long struggled to address.
Among the most recent mass shootings on the Continent was an attack at a secondary school near Stuttgart, Germany, in 2009 in which a teenage gunman killed 15 people.
Serbia has the third highest rate of civilian firearms holdings in the world — tied with Montenegro, but far behind the U.S. and Yemen — with 39.1 firearms per 100 residents, according to the Small Arms Survey, published in 2018.

Serbian police arrested seven smugglers and found over 700 migrants
On Friday, Serbian police reported seven arrests on suspicion of smuggling people into Hungary amid a crackdown on illegal migration sparked by a shooting last week that left three migrants dead and one wounded.
Shootings and violence close to the Serbian-Hungarian border appear to have become commonplace. Thousands of people camped out in the area, looking for ways to cross the border with the help of smugglers.
Police officials reported on Friday they had made arrests in both Belgrade and Subotica, a town near the Hungarian border. Migrants pay 2,350 euros ($2,500) to cross the country.
Police launched daily raids in the forested area after a shooting near the border town of Horgos last Saturday. On Thursday night, police reported finding a total of 738 migrants, some near the border with Hungary and others in a town near the Bulgarian border.
